Gwynne Forster is a prolific American romance novelist known for her extensive body of work spanning multiple series and standalone novels. Her writing style is characterized by its emotionally driven narratives, often exploring themes of love, passion, and personal transformation. Forster frequently utilizes dramatic plotlines and engaging characters, aiming to deliver heartwarming and sometimes provocative stories that resonate with readers seeking escapism and happily-ever-afters.
Forster has authored over 50 books, primarily within the romance genre, and has written across a variety of subgenres including contemporary romance, romantic suspense, and historical romance. She’s particularly recognized for her work within the Harringtons and Sizzling Sands series, consistently delivering popular titles that have garnered a dedicated readership. Notably, her work has been described as "touching, thought-provoking, and will make you think twice about ever keeping secrets from the one you love," by Kimmerla Lawson Roby.
